Peter Vack is an exciting new voice in independent cinema, known for his bold, uncompromising approach to filmmaking. As both a director and actor, Vack brings a raw, naturalistic style to his projects, delving into gritty, unconventional subject matter that challenges audiences. Vack's feature directorial debut, 2017's "Assholes," is a prime example of his unique cinematic vision. A dark comedy exploring the messiness of human relationships, the film subverts expectations, blending cringe-inducing humor with moments of surprising poignancy. Vack's skillful direction extracts nuanced, lived-in performances from his cast, crafting a world that feels both familiar and foreign. Beyond "Assholes," Vack has continued to showcase his versatility as a storyteller. His 2025 film "www.RachelOrmont.com" delves into the complexities of modern digital life, while the 2014 drama "Send" demonstrates his ability to craft intimate, character-driven narratives. Across his work, Vack exhibits a keen eye for the quirks and contradictions of the human experience, delivering films that are provocative, insightful, and thoroughly engaging.
